Intercultural Dialogue & Inclusion

In an increasingly interconnected world, intercultural dialogue plays a vital role in promoting understanding, tolerance, and social cohesion. Young people often interact with individuals from different cultural, social, and national backgrounds online, making intercultural communication skills more important than ever. At the same time, prejudice, stereotypes, and social divisions continue to challenge inclusive societies.

The CIVIC project creates safe and inclusive online spaces where young people from different countries and cultures can meet, exchange ideas, and learn from one another through virtual exchanges and collaborative activities. Participants will engage in discussions about shared social challenges, cultural diversity, and common values while developing mutual respect and empathy.

Through teamwork, dialogue sessions, and intercultural learning activities, participants will gain a deeper understanding of different perspectives and experiences. These interactions encourage openness, solidarity, and inclusion while helping young people challenge stereotypes and build meaningful international connections.

By fostering intercultural dialogue, the project contributes to stronger social inclusion and promotes the idea that diversity is a strength. CIVIC empowers young people to become more tolerant, respectful, and engaged global citizens capable of contributing to peaceful and inclusive communities both online and offline.
